According to Josh Kendall of The Athletic, the Atlanta Falcons are not planning to utilize DE James Pearce Jr. early in the season, as he has primarily been working with the third team during training camp. Pearce faces a potential suspension for at least eight games due to charges of aggravated battery and fleeing law enforcement. ESPN’s Jeremy Fowler mentioned the team is preparing for this suspension while seeking pass-rushing assistance, especially after OLB Jalon Walker suffered a torn ACL. Pearce, a former standout at Tennessee, was drafted 26th overall and signed a four-year contract worth nearly $17 million.
